Meeting the Demands of Mental Health Care with Virtual Support
Mental health providers face distinct operational challenges. Sessions are often scheduled back-to-back, patient communication requires sensitivity and timeliness, and documentation must be thorough and secure. Balancing these tasks while maintaining high standards of care can quickly become overwhelming. Mental health virtual assistant services are designed to meet the specific needs of therapists, psychiatrists, psychologists, and counselors. These remote professionals handle a range of non-clinical responsibilities, including:
Appointment scheduling and calendar management
Patient intake and screening
Insurance verification and billing support
Electronic health record (EHR) documentation
Secure messaging and follow-ups with patients
By outsourcing these tasks, mental health practitioners can reduce stress, increase efficiency, and focus on what truly matters—providing quality care.

Choosing the Right Virtual Assistant for Mental Health Support
Not all virtual assistants are created equal. Mental health care requires a higher level of empathy, confidentiality, and professionalism than many other medical fields. When selecting a virtual assistant, consider these factors:
Mental Health Experience – Look for assistants who have worked with therapists, psychiatrists, or behavioral health clinics.
Tech-Savviness – They should be familiar with EHR systems like SimplePractice, TheraNest, or TherapyNotes.
Communication Skills – Clear, compassionate communication is key to supporting mental health patients.
Adaptability – Every practice is different; your assistant should be flexible enough to adapt to your workflow and tools.
Security and Compliance – Ensure your assistant is trained in data security and HIPAA regulations.
Many reputable services offer customized solutions based on your practice size, specialty, and patient demographic.
How to Integrate a Virtual Assistant into Your Practice
Once you decide to hire a virtual assistant, a smooth onboarding process is essential for success. Here are some tips for seamless integration:
Define Clear Roles and Tasks – Specify responsibilities upfront to prevent confusion.
Use Secure Communication Tools – Platforms like Zoom, Slack, or encrypted email ensure secure and efficient collaboration.
Train on Workflow and Systems – Offer brief training on your scheduling tools, EHR software, and preferred communication style.
Set Weekly Check-ins – Regular feedback sessions keep your assistant aligned with your practice goals.
Monitor Performance – Use KPIs like response time, patient feedback, and task completion rates to evaluate success.
With proper setup, your virtual assistant can become a valuable, long-term member of your practice team.
